WebMoles occur when cells in your skin grow in a cluster instead of being spread throughout the skin. Most moles are made of cells called melanocytes, which make the pigment that … WebA mole on your body usually has these traits. It's: One color—often brown, but a mole can be tan, black, red, pink, blue, skin-toned, or colorless. Round in shape. Flat or slightly raised. …

WebWhen do moles appear? Most babies are born without moles, and most moles appear sometime during childhood, into early adulthood. Almost all moles start to appear before the age of 40. How many moles a person has is mostly determined by genes, but sun exposure can lead to more moles, or darkening of moles that are already there. WebApr 13, 2024 · It is common to develop more moles as you get older, but if you start noticing them develop and you're younger than this you should seek advice.
